Each [`TaxonomyCategory`](https://shopify.dev/docs/api/admin-graphql/latest/objects/TaxonomyCategory) includes its position in the tree, parent-child relationships, and associated attributes for that product category. api_version: 2025-10 api_name: admin type: query api_type: graphql source_url: html: https://shopify.dev/docs/api/admin-graphql/latest/queries/Taxonomy md: https://shopify.dev/docs/api/admin-graphql/latest/queries/Taxonomy.md --- # taxonomy query Access to Shopify's [standardized product taxonomy](https://shopify.github.io/product-taxonomy/releases/unstable/?categoryId=sg-4-17-2-17) for categorizing products. The [`Taxonomy`](https://shopify.dev/docs/api/admin-graphql/latest/objects/Taxonomy) organizes products into a hierarchical tree structure with categories, attributes, and values. Query categories using search terms, or navigate the hierarchy by requesting children, siblings, or descendants of specific categories. Each [`TaxonomyCategory`](https://shopify.dev/docs/api/admin-graphql/latest/objects/TaxonomyCategory) includes its position in the tree, parent-child relationships, and associated attributes for that product category. ## Possible returns * Taxonomy [Taxonomy](https://shopify.dev/docs/api/admin-graphql/latest/objects/Taxonomy) Represents Shopify's [standardized product taxonomy](https://shopify.github.io/product-taxonomy/releases/unstable/?categoryId=sg-4-17-2-17) tree. Provides categories that you can filter by search criteria or hierarchical relationships. You can search categories globally, retrieve children of a specific category, find siblings, or get descendants. When you specify no filter arguments, you get all top-level categories in the taxonomy. *** ## Examples * ### taxonomy reference ## Query Reference ```graphql { taxonomy { # taxonomy fields } } ```
